Mira Mesa was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their third straight defeat. They lost 3-0 to The Cambridge School Griffins.
Mira Mesa was not able to win a set, but it sure wasn't from a lack of trying: every set was decided by exactly three points.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-22, 25-22, 25-22.

Mira Mesa's loss came despite a true team effort with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Ejaykeoni Lumanlan, who had 12 digs and three aces. The dominant performance gave Lumanlan a new career-high in digs.
Mira Mesa's defeat dropped their record down to 2-4. As for The Cambridge School, the victory (which was their fourth in a row) raised their record to 6-2.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Mira Mesa will square off against Lincoln at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for The Cambridge School, they will face off against Great Oak at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day. Great Oak will roll in looking for their sixth straight win, something The Cambridge School surely won't give up without a fight.
